本文目录导读:
随着信息技术的飞速发展,计算机网络的普及和应用日益广泛,在这个过程中,分布式计算作为一种新型的计算模式,逐渐成为了计算机科学领域的研究热点,分布式计算是否属于计算机网络的扩展功能呢?本文将从分布式计算的概念、特点以及与计算机网络的关系等方面进行分析。
分布式计算的概念
分布式计算(Distributed Computing)是指将计算任务分解成若干个子任务,由多个计算节点协同完成的过程,这些计算节点可以是地理位置分散的计算机、服务器或者嵌入式设备等,分布式计算的核心思想是将计算任务分配给多个节点,通过并行处理提高计算效率,降低计算成本。
分布式计算的特点
1、并行处理:分布式计算将任务分解成多个子任务,由多个节点并行执行,从而提高了计算速度。
图片来源于网络,如有侵权联系删除
2、高效性:分布式计算可以充分利用网络资源,实现资源共享,提高计算效率。
3、可靠性:分布式计算具有容错性,当某个节点出现故障时,其他节点可以接管其任务,保证计算任务的顺利完成。
4、灵活性:分布式计算可以根据实际需求调整计算资源,实现动态扩展。
5、经济性:分布式计算可以降低计算成本,提高资源利用率。
分布式计算与计算机网络的关系
1、分布式计算是计算机网络的一种应用形式,在分布式计算中,计算机网络作为通信平台,为计算节点提供数据传输和通信服务。
图片来源于网络,如有侵权联系删除
2、计算机网络为分布式计算提供了基础支撑,分布式计算需要通过网络实现节点间的数据交换和协同工作,计算机网络为这一过程提供了必要的硬件和软件环境。
3、分布式计算推动了计算机网络技术的发展,随着分布式计算对网络性能的要求不断提高,计算机网络技术也在不断优化,以满足分布式计算的需求。
4、分布式计算与计算机网络相互促进,分布式计算的发展推动了计算机网络技术的创新,而计算机网络技术的进步又为分布式计算提供了更好的基础。
分布式计算属于计算机网络的扩展功能
从上述分析可以看出,分布式计算与计算机网络密不可分,分布式计算可以看作是计算机网络的扩展功能,具体体现在以下几个方面:
1、分布式计算充分利用了计算机网络的优势,实现了计算资源的共享和协同工作。
图片来源于网络,如有侵权联系删除
2、分布式计算在计算机网络的基础上,提高了计算效率,降低了计算成本。
3、分布式计算推动了计算机网络技术的发展,促进了计算机网络与分布式计算的结合。
4、分布式计算在计算机网络中具有广泛的应用前景,如云计算、大数据处理、物联网等领域。
分布式计算属于计算机网络的扩展功能,随着信息技术的不断发展,分布式计算将在计算机网络领域发挥越来越重要的作用。
评论列表